Hello Guys,
We started using RS in production environment from last few weeks after
initial email tests ran fine but unfortunately email subscription has
started failing quiet frequently for last few days. Interestingly it still
works once in a while.
ReportServer service is running under LocalSystem account, it doesn't
execute the subscription at all when I try running it under a domain
account. Even tried domain administrator account in vain.
Following MS article comes up when searching with error message
"AuthzInitializeContextFromSid: Win32 error: 1722;" from the log, but this
article deals with the domain account setting, which in my case is not
really applicable.
